Steven Paul Jobs is born
Steven Paul was born in San Francisco, the son of Abdulfattah Jandali and Joanne Schieble. He is quickly adopted by Paul and Clara Jobs -
Jobs family moves
The Jobs family moves from San Francisco to Mountain View, a suburban town in Santa Clara county, more famous under the name Silicon Valley -
Steve get Summer Job
13-year-old Steve Jobs calls up Bill Hewlett and gets a summer job at the HP factory -
Steve Jobs meets Steve Wozniak
Steve Jobs meets Steve Wozniak, 5 years older, through a mutual friend. Woz and Steve share a love of electronics, Bob Dylan, and pranks -
Steve Jobs goes to Reed College
Steve spends the fall semester at Reed College, Oregon, then drops out. He will stay on campus and attend the classes that interest him for a while, then move to a hippie commune -
Steve Jobs goes to india to seek elightment
Steve gets his first job at video game maker Atari, and later makes a trip to India to 'seek enlightenment' with his college friend Dan Kottke -
Steve Jobs Apple l
Steve and Woz start assembling Apple I computers in the Jobses' garage, and sell them to computer hobbyists, including 50 for the Byte Shop -
Apple is incorporated
Apple Computer Inc. is incorporated by Steve Jobs, Steve Wozniak and Ron Wayne -
Apple lll
Apple launches the Apple III, which will prove a disastrous flop -
Steve Jobs buys pixar
Jobs buys the computer division of George Lucas' ILM for $10 million and incorporates it as Pixar. -
Steve Jobs gets married
Steve Jobs marries Laurene Powell in Yosemite under the blessing of Steve's old zen guru Kobin Chino. Laurene is already pregnant -
Pixar and Disney
Pixar signs a deal with Disney to make a computer-animated feature film -
Apple in Retail
Apple opens its first Retail Stores in Tysons Corner, Virginia and Glendale, California -
Itunes
Apple opens the revolutionary online iTunes Music Store in the US, after negotiating landmark deals with all major music labels -
Pancreatic cancer
Steve Jobs is diagnosed with pancreatic cancer, but stubbornly refuses any modern medical treatment for months. He tries alternative diets instead -
Iphone
In his most memorable keynote presentation ever, at Macworld 2007, Steve Jobs introduces iPhone and its revolutionary touch-screen interface. He also introduces Apple TV and announces the company's name change from Apple Computer Inc. to Apple Inc. to better reflect its new nature -
Medical leave
Jobs surprises the world by announcing his new medical leave of absence, without any end date -
Steve Jobs passes
Steve Jobs dies at home, surrounded by his family
